Output 0f566560b191901fbc90ed5e7891af640bfed9878939839767be2029674e5b9a:2

value
435000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ec587f6bc31ecb1f7faa4547b4a8df892dd838c2 OP_EQUAL
address
3PEhQkF3nbE3cNkPG2YTpjDM4JaxmJeD8J
transaction
0f566560b191901fbc90ed5e7891af640bfed9878939839767be2029674e5b9a
confirmations
284403
spent
true